About the role#
This role sits at the intersection of data analytics, strategy design, and digital transformation. You will partner with business analysts and strategists to identify opportunities to improve supply chain operations, develop strategies, and operationalize digital workflows. These efforts aim to improve unit economics and support long-term growth.
What you'll do#
- Conduct due diligence on best-practice supply chain operations.
- Manage programs to achieve supply chain goals and own reporting.
- Build business intelligence to inform operations excellence, cost control, and supply continuity.
- Strategize supply chain improvements and drive implementation.
- Create enablement materials to help software teams develop future digital solutions.
- Build digital tools to measure and oversee supply chain KPIs.
What you'll need#
- Currently pursuing a degree in Supply Chain, Operations, Industrial Engineering, Business Analytics, Data Science, Computer Science, or a related field.
- Strong analytical skills with experience generating insights from data.
- Interest in supply chain excellence, process improvement, and AI-enabled solutions.
- Experience with SQL, Python, Power BI, or Tableau, and automation tools. Coding experience is a plus.
- Ability to build simple prototypes, test ideas quickly, and iterate based on feedback.
- Strong communication skills and the ability to work cross-functionally with technical and non-technical teams.
Location & details#
- This is a full-time, on-site internship based in South San Francisco, California.
- The term runs from January to April or May 2027.
- This position is paid.
About Zipline
Zipline operates an automated delivery system using robotics and autonomous technology. Founded in 2014, the company focuses on logistics for healthcare and retail sectors. It maintains a global presence with operations in countries including Rwanda and Ghana, alongside services in the United States. The organization is based in South San Francisco and employs nearly 1,900 people.
